Abstract (EN)
Nowadays diseases increased depending on some of the factors like unhealthy nutrition and inactive life. With this increment of diseases the time that patients spent on bed lengthen. Depending on the severity of the disease time that spent on the bed may be change. On the bodies of this long lied patients, some bed sores may occur because of body weight and rubbing on bed. The treatment process after the formation of pressure sores is a long and costly process. The most effective treatment of these wounds which may be serious enough to require surgical interventions is to prevent the development of these sores. When the pressure points, which are caused by the body weight of a person lying in the bed, are exposed to pressure for a long time, the blood pressure at the points can be affected and the vessels can be damaged. If this is not prevented, edema will occur at these points and result in tissue loss. Shifting the body's pressure points to prevent these wounds is a healthier solution. Physically rotating or relocating the patients can cause some problems like the patient movement and necessity of trained personel. In order to avoid such difficulties, to save the the pressure of the points -which are under pressure for a long time in the patient's lying position- from pressure effect, the airbags and controlling the air flow on these airbags with an electronic circuit can provide effective and long-term protection. In this study, electronic patient bed system design made and recommendations have been to prevent pressure ulcers in long - term inpatients.
